如何在CAD插件中实现插件插件共享?
在CAD插件开发过程中,插件共享是一个非常重要的环节。一个优秀的插件不仅能够满足用户的需求,还应该具备良好的共享性,以便让更多的用户能够使用和传播。本文将详细介绍如何在CAD插件中实现插件共享,包括插件开发、打包、发布和推广等环节。
一、插件开发
- 熟悉CAD插件开发环境
在开发CAD插件之前,需要熟悉CAD插件开发环境,如AutoCAD API、AutoCAD ObjectARX、AutoCAD .NET API等。掌握这些开发环境,有助于提高插件开发效率。
- 设计插件功能
在设计插件功能时,要充分考虑用户需求,确保插件功能实用、易用。同时,要遵循以下原则:
(1)模块化设计:将插件功能划分为多个模块,便于维护和扩展。
(2)简洁明了:插件界面简洁,操作直观,减少用户学习成本。
(3)高效稳定:插件运行高效,避免出现卡顿、崩溃等问题。
- 编写插件代码
根据设计好的功能,使用相应的开发语言(如C++、C#等)编写插件代码。在编写过程中,要注意以下几点:
(1)遵循编程规范,提高代码可读性。
(2)合理使用注释,便于他人理解和维护。
(3)优化代码性能,提高插件运行效率。
二、插件打包
- 选择打包工具
目前,常用的CAD插件打包工具有AutoCAD ObjectARX SDK、AutoCAD .NET SDK等。根据开发语言和需求选择合适的打包工具。
- 配置打包参数
在打包工具中,需要配置以下参数:
(1)插件名称:设置插件名称,便于用户识别。
(2)插件版本:设置插件版本,方便用户了解插件更新情况。
(3)插件类型:选择插件类型,如DLL、EXE等。
(4)插件依赖:配置插件依赖的库文件,确保插件正常运行。
- 生成插件安装包
根据配置的参数,生成插件安装包。安装包可以是ZIP、EXE等格式,方便用户下载和安装。
三、插件发布
- 选择发布平台
目前,常用的CAD插件发布平台有AutoCAD Exchange、CADalyst、CADTutor等。根据插件类型和目标用户群体选择合适的发布平台。
- 插件信息填写
在发布平台填写以下信息:
(1)插件名称:与插件打包时设置的名称一致。
(2)插件版本:与插件打包时设置的版本一致。
(3)插件简介:简要介绍插件功能、特点等。
(4)插件截图:上传插件截图,展示插件界面和功能。
(5)插件下载:提供插件安装包下载链接。
- 插件审核
发布平台会对插件进行审核,确保插件符合平台规定。审核通过后,插件即可在平台上展示。
四、插件推广
- 社交媒体宣传
利用社交媒体(如微博、微信公众号等)宣传插件,提高插件知名度。
- 技术论坛分享
在技术论坛(如CAD论坛、CSDN等)分享插件开发经验,吸引更多用户关注。
- 行业活动推广
参加行业活动,如CAD展会、技术研讨会等,展示插件功能和优势。
- 合作推广
与其他开发者、企业合作,共同推广插件。
总结
在CAD插件开发过程中,实现插件共享是提高插件价值的重要环节。通过以上步骤,开发者可以有效地实现插件共享,让更多用户了解和使用自己的插件。同时,也要关注插件质量和用户体验,不断优化和更新插件,为用户提供更好的服务。
猜你喜欢: PLM系统